Re: Trailer Crushes Commercial Buses On Oshodi-Apapa express by Offordensity: 9:02pm On May 08, 2016
These trailers has claimed so many lives either as a result of recklessness or bad state of the roads they ply.In real sense,trailers are not ment to be operating in the same route with private cars & commercial buses considering the level of risk involved esp.in Nigeria where motorists never have rest of mind due to bad road network. The best approaches is to ban all trailers from operating in the day time.So by the time the road is less busy they can go about delivering their goods.
